Showing the First (Oldest) Entry in a Portal

Featured Replies

Ok Guys and Girls,

Simple question.

How do I show the First entry (the oldest) of a portal?

IE:

Date of Entry Description

1-2-05 Documents

1-5-04 Addendums

What I want just to show up in a sept date field is 1-5-04. For reports.

Oh, I do not want to resort the portal.

Thank you,

Joseph

Try the Min function with the date.

If you have not defined a sort order for the relationship (not the portal), you can simply place the related field on the layout. It will show data from the first-created related record (the default sort for a relationship).
